I'm running BE9.1 and having a problem with it requesting overwriteable media.
The job is set to append to media, overwrite if none available. The media is set to allow append Infinite, and its overwrite protection period hasn't expired yet.
Why is it trying to overwrite when its set to Append?

thanks!
 
its probably because there is no other tape available to continue your backup. that tape could be the oldest one too.

Veritas knows also that they have a problem with that functionnality. Refer to support.veritas.com
 
because the tape is full and it can't append anymore to it - and seeing the overwrite protection hasn't expired yet it can't overwrite the tape - so it is asking for another one.

There isn't a problem with the funtionality you are talking about lachimere - it is more the understanding of how overwrite protection works and what tapes backup exec needs.
 
Actually there was plenty of room on the tape
The media turned out to be bad, which wasn't immediately obvious until I looked at the device view rather than the media view.
